Vision Imperial Hotel Formerly Excelsior Hotel Downtown, Dubai
About the Hotel
Vision Imperial Hotel, formerly known as Excelsior Hotel Downtown, boasts a striking design reminiscent of an opulent cruise ship, complemented by classic mahogany and Italian marble. The hotel offers 5-star service with a unique Arabian hospitality experience, making it a significant destination in Dubai's Deira district. It features 139 elegantly furnished rooms and a diverse portfolio of nine specialty restaurants and bars, accommodating both leisure and business travelers. Conveniently located near cultural landmarks and shopping destinations, it serves as an ideal base for exploring Dubai's rich heritage.
Location
Strategically located in Deira, the hotel offers easy access to the historic Dubai Creek, Gold Souk, and Al Ghurair Mall, ideal for sightseeing and shopping. It is only a 10-minute drive from Dubai International Airport and close to the Dubai International Convention Centre. Public transportation is readily accessible, ensuring that guests can explore the city effortlessly.

Leisure & Business
Vision Imperial Hotel features a fully equipped business center and high-tech conference rooms accommodating up to 100 guests, suitable for meetings and corporate events. The spacious ballroom can host up to 800 guests, making it an excellent venue for large MICE events. For leisure, guests can enjoy the health club, swimming pool, and spa services, including massage treatments. The executive lounge provides complimentary breakfast and sundowners for high-powered guests.
